India recorded a Government Budget deficit equal to 6.44 percent of the country's Gross Domestic Product in the 2022-23 fiscal year. source: Reserve Bank of India
Government Budget in India averaged -5.14 percent of GDP from 1970 until 2022, reaching an all time high of -2.53 percent of GDP in 1973 and a record low of -9.18 percent of GDP in 2020. Government Budget in India is expected to reach -5.90 percent of GDP by the end of 2023, according to Trading Economics global macro models and analysts expectations. In the long-term, the India Central Government Budget is projected to trend around -5.20 percent of GDP in 2024 and -4.40 percent of GDP in 2025, according to our econometric models.
